Here are several reasons that contributed to Rome's ability to expand:

  1. Military Strength - Rome had a well-organized and disciplined army that was capable of conquering territories.

  2. Strategic Location - Positioned in the Mediterranean, Rome had access to trade routes and resources.

  3. Infrastructure Development - The construction of roads and aqueducts facilitated the movement of troops and goods.

  4. Political Alliances - Rome often formed alliances with local tribes and cities, which helped secure and solidify their control.

  5. Cultural Integration - Rome employed a practice of granting citizenship and integrating local customs, which helped stabilize conquered regions.

  6. Economic Wealth - The wealth generated from conquests allowed for further military campaigns and the maintenance of a strong government.
